WiFi strange issue

REPRODUCIBILITY (% or how often): 100% / permanently
BUILD ID = OS VERSION (Settings > About product): 3.4.0.24
HARDWARE (Jolla1, Tablet, XA2,…): XperiaX (single sim)
UI LANGUAGE: german
REGRESSION: (compared to previous public release: Yes, No, ?):

DESCRIPTION:

When using my wifi at home, I am unable to reach one specific webpage (zdf.de), I immediately get a server not found error as if I do not have any network connection at all. All other addresses I have come across have worked so far.
I have the same Issue when trying to sync my mails via the app (one account via my provider vodafone and one via google), I get an instant sync fail. However, i can reach google and google mail via the browser without any problems.
Also I am not able to update the weather app - no network connection - but I can access the foreca page without any issues.
A simple reboot of the phone does not help, have tried this multiple times.
I am not exactly sure, when this issue appeared, but I would say within 1-2 days of updating to the latest version of 3.4.0.24.

I do not have these problems when switching to mobile data (4G) or using a different mobile device in my wifi (e.g. Laptop, tablet, iPhone etc.)

So I have done some further research with different devices and it turns out that this was not a Sailfish Issue but more an issue with the DNS-Server in my router - my bad!

Just in case anyone else experiences this sort of problem. nslookup in the terminal shows you which DNS is in charge.
